About Iva
I am looking for a patient family that would allow me to take my time to settle in, but with pats and a calm environment I just know I'll be the best cat I can be!
Err hello? Hi, hiya...I'm Iva and while I have the most beautiful eyes, and gorgeous licorice colouring, I'm actually a real scaredy cat. I'm only 2, so I'm sure I'll turn around with some special attention, care, kindness and a very very slow quiet introduction.
The first 4 weeks I hid away in my special spot. I didn't come out at all in front of the humans but they kept feeding me and looking after me. So I've slowly started showing myself and now, I can even be in the same room as them. Im a bit jumpy and get scared easily, plus if you get to close I just have to let out a hiss and I might try to push you away if you move too fast. I don't mean to but I'm just so terrified someone's going to hurt me. But I've come such a long way in 2 months! I'm just not quite ready to be touched / but I do much prefer to be around them than hiding away now!
See, I'm getting closer to my foster family. There's the big human they call mum and then two smaller versions, I'm less sure about them. There are also two resident cats and I'm starting to get along quite well with them, though the big fluffy one steals all my food. I love to play catch the toy mouse in the roundabout, I get a bit sad when that game stops, so I might play fight with a towel or I do love my knitted Gekko - I carry him into my hiding spot!
The other night I even stood by the small humans bedrooms as they were going to sleep...their beds looked comfie but I just couldn't bring myself to be brave enough to join them...one day.
So if you've got a space in your house and heart for a super scardey cat like me and you have the patience and enough love to let me slowly slowly come out of my shell and not get upset if I back chat then I'd love to meet you - I'll draw you in with my beautiful eyes and make you laugh with my towel attack game and eventually I'll show you just how much love I have to give!
